Summary

Brackett High School is a public high school serving grades 9-12 in Brackettville, Texas, with a total enrollment of 168 students. The school is part of the Brackett Independent School District, which is ranked 473 out of 961 school districts in the state and has a 3-star rating from SchoolDigger.

Brackett High School has shown a declining trend in its statewide ranking, dropping from 392nd out of 1,857 Texas high schools in 2018-2019 to 724th out of 1,974 in 2024-2025. The school's performance on STAAR End-of-Course (EOC) exams is mixed, with the school outperforming the state average in English I Reading and U.S. History, but underperforming in Algebra I and Biology. The school has maintained a high four-year graduation rate of 100% in recent years and a relatively low dropout rate.

While Brackett High School has a relatively low student-teacher ratio and high per-student spending, these resources do not seem to be translating into consistently strong academic outcomes, particularly on STAAR EOC exams. The school's performance also varies among different student subgroups, with White students performing very well, Hispanic students performing moderately well, and English Language Learners and Low Socioeconomic Status students performing relatively lower. The school may need to examine how it is allocating and utilizing its resources to support student learning and address these achievement gaps.
